Demonstrators in Colombia point fingers at police for sexual violence

RIO DE JANEIRO, BRAZIL - The marches in Colombia, which continue after more than two weeks, are crying out today against sexual violence against demonstrators by security forces, after up to 16 cases were reported during these days of mass protests.

"If this is how pretty all the demonstrators are, you feel like gassing them all", denounced a woman who a police officer told during one of the marches during these days.
